Tata Projects: Modern Construction & Sustainable Infra in Airport Development
Raman Kapil, President & COO, Buildings & Infrastructure SBU, Tata Projects, shares insights on the industry's shift towards modern construction methods, the challenges of executing large-scale projects like Noida International Airport, and the company’s commitment to sustainable and resilient infrastructure development.
Shift Towards Modern Construction Methods
In the past, we primarily relied on traditional methods like manual labour, minimal mechanization, and conventional construction materials with limited use of advanced or sustainable alternatives. While these methods were effective at the time, they often led to longer construction timelines, safety risks, lower efficiency, and limited sustainability. The shift towards modern construction technologies such as BIM (Building Information Modelling), prefabrication, automation, robotics, and advanced materials has significantly improved structural integrity and sustainability. Airport designs now focus on passenger comfort, aesthetics, and the seamless integration of regional culture within modern architectural frameworks.

Accelerating Noida International Airport Construction Amid Challenges
Airport construction projects of the scale of Noida International Airport (NIA) typically take 42-48 months, whereas NIA was planned to be completed within 30 months. Delays often arise due to an unclear definition of scope, unforeseen geological conditions, labour shortages, inadequate planning, and contractual disputes. Despite these challenges, efforts are in place to complete the project early next financial year.
Measures to mitigate such delays include streamlined processes, agile design approaches, robust project management with clearly defined contingency plans, swift finalization of specifications, and diligent contract management. Establishing dispute resolution mechanisms that foster collaboration among stakeholders further ensures smoother execution and timely completion.

Prioritizing Safety and Resilience
Ensuring airport safety and resilience requires a multi-faceted approach. This includes robust design incorporating advanced engineering principles and high-performance materials, rigorous quality control through independent audits and stringent material testing, proactive risk management with comprehensive hazard assessments and emergency response plans, and the strategic integration of smart technologies for continuous structural monitoring and predictive maintenance.
At Noida International Airport, the roof has been meticulously designed in compliance with wind load design codes and a high factor of safety. During execution, utmost safety and high-quality standards are maintained through regular safety and quality audits.
Tata Projects’ Commitment to a Sustainable Future
At Tata Projects, we are aligned with the Tata Group’s vision for a greener, cleaner, and more sustainable future through “Project Aalingana,” which aspires to achieve net-zero emissions by 2045. As an EPC company, our sustainable practices focus on the execution phase, ensuring biodiversity is preserved in and around project locations through initiatives such as energy and emissions management, water conservation, modular construction, the use of alternative materials, and effective waste management.
Key measures to prioritize environmental impact include mandatory certifications like LEED and IGBC, energy-efficient design, and comprehensive Environmental Impact Assessments (EIA).

Effective Collaboration for Successful Project Execution
Successful project execution relies on strong communication, early stakeholder engagement, proactive risk management, effective conflict resolution, and fostering trust among all parties involved. Establishing clear communication channels, holding regular meetings, and using a centralized platform for information sharing are essential for seamless coordination.
Engaging key stakeholders early in the planning and design phases ensures their input is incorporated from the outset. Proactively identifying and mitigating risks throughout the project lifecycle helps minimize potential disruptions and delays. Efficient dispute resolution mechanisms are crucial for maintaining a harmonious and productive work environment. Ultimately, fostering trust and mutual respect through open dialogue and collaborative problem-solving is fundamental to achieving project success.
